PPG Industries (PPG) Announces $2.5B Share Buyback

PPG (NYSE: PPG) today announced that its board of directors has authorized the repurchase of $2.5 billion of outstanding common stock. The authorization is effective immediately, does not expire, and gives management discretion in determining the conditions under which shares may be purchased.
This program is in addition to the company’s existing share repurchase authorization, which was approved in December 2017 and had approximately $860 million remaining as of March 31, 2024. Repurchases will be made in accordance with applicable securities laws in the open market or in privately negotiated transactions. Repurchases may commence or cease without prior notice depending on economic and equity market conditions, magnitude of other cash uses, including pace and timing of acquisitions, and other factors.
PPG: WE PROTECT AND BEAUTIFY THE WORLD®
At PPG (NYSE: PPG), we work every day to develop and deliver the paints, coatings, and specialty materials that our customers have trusted for 140 years. Through dedication and creativity, we solve our customers’ biggest challenges, collaborating closely to find the right path forward. With headquarters in Pittsburgh, we operate and innovate in more than 70 countries and reported net sales of $18.2 billion in 2023. We serve customers in construction, consumer products, industrial and transportation markets, and aftermarkets. To learn more, visit www.ppg.com.
